What is the meaning of 1.5 ton AC or 2 ton AC?
A ton of refrigeration is defined as the rate of heat transfer that results in the melting of 1 short ton (2,000 Pound or 907 kg) of pure ice at 0 C (32 F) in 24 hours. The value is defined as 12,000 BTU per hour, or 3517 watts.
What is BTU?
BTU (British thermal unit) is defined as the amount of heat required to raise the temperature of 1 pound of liquid water by 1 degree Fahrenheit at a constant pressure of 1 atmosphere).

What are SEER and EER in air conditioner?
SEER-The efficiency of air conditioners is often (but not always) rated by the seasonal energy efficiency ratio (SEER). The higher the SEER rating, the more energy efficient is the air conditioner. The SEER rating is the BTU of cooling output during its normal annual usage divided by the total electric energy input in watt hours (Wh) during the same period. In India it is consider as ISEER (Indian Seasonal Energy Efficiency Ratio).
Calculation of Energy Efficiency Ratio (EER)
Lets take example of following AC with various parameters associated with it for purpose of EER calculations
Voltas SAC 185 MY | 3.51 | 1.5T | 5050 | 1438 | 5 |
EER- Energy efficiency ratio is measured only one at peak cooling time and maximum outside temperature.
EER = Rated Cooling Capacity (W) / Rated Power Consumption (W)
Here, Voltas SAC 185 MY, Rated Cooling Capacity (W) is 5050 instead of 5275.5 watts for 1Ton AC
EER = 5050 / 1438 = 3.51 w/w

Air Conditioning Tonnage – What is it?
Air conditioning tonnage has nothing to do with weight. A ton, as used in the HVAC field, is a term that describes how much heat the AC unit can remove from a home in one hour. The measurement for heat is the British thermal unit (BTU). One ton of air conditioning can remove 12,000 BTUs of air per hour. A four ton unit can move 48, 000 BTUs and so on. Therefore, the more tonnage an AC unit is rated at, the more air it can cool.
Most homes, depending on ceiling heights, windows, and airflow will need a ton of air conditioning for every 400 to 1,000 square feet. Higher air conditioning tonnage can mean higher energy costs because the more tonnage an air conditioner is rated for the more work it is doing. Fun facts: Unbelievable as it seems, the entire formula has to do with 19th century ice production during the winter on the Hudson River and how much heat one needs to melt one ton of ice in a 24-hour period. That translates in modern day science to one ton of air conditioning equals 12,000 BTUs. Some people claim that Willis Carrier, the inventor of air conditioning, introduced the usage of the term “tonnage”.
